[asterisk-bugs] [Asterisk 0014444]: M() Docs

Asterisk Bug Tracker noreply at bugs.digium.com
Thu Feb 12 19:46:30 CST 2009


A NOTE has been added to this issue. 
====================================================================== 
http://bugs.digium.com/view.php?id=14444 
====================================================================== 
Reported By:                ewieling
Assigned To:                blitzrage
====================================================================== 
Project:                    Asterisk
Issue ID:                   14444
Category:                   Applications/app_dial
Reproducibility:            always
Severity:                   text
Priority:                   normal
Status:                     acknowledged
Asterisk Version:           1.6.0.5 
Regression:                 No 
SVN Branch (only for SVN checkouts, not tarball releases): N/A 
SVN Revision (number only!):  
Request Review:              
====================================================================== 
Date Submitted:             2009-02-09 17:11 CST
Last Modified:              2009-02-12 19:46 CST
====================================================================== 
Summary:                    M() Docs
Description: 
(5:08:00 PM) ManxPower: Documentation suggestion:  In the docs for Dial,
them M() option, it would be helpful to mention that if the callee presses
ANY DTMF, the caller will be connected and nothing in the macro will
process the DTMF (like trying to get an extension)
(5:08:14 PM) ManxPower: It would help people avoid wasted hours like the
one I just had.
====================================================================== 

---------------------------------------------------------------------- 
 (0100079) putnopvut (administrator) - 2009-02-12 19:46
 http://bugs.digium.com/view.php?id=14444#c100079 
---------------------------------------------------------------------- 
The description here is a bit off.

The actual problem is that using the application WaitExten inside a macro
will not work properly. It is not restricted to just using the 'M' option
from Dial, although the reasons for the failure are different in the two
cases. In the case of calling a macro from the dialplan, the WaitExten will
eventually time out. If using the M option for Dial, then the problem is
exactly as ewieling has pointed out.

Furthermore, DTMF presses can be captured properly using the Read
application from within a macro (including when the 'M' option to Dial is
used). It seems like the proper documentation change is to add
documentation to WaitExten and to Macro to alert users that those apps do
not mesh well.

A "see also" note can also be added for the 'M' option in Dial and the
'macro' parameter of Queue so that users may be directed to this
information. 

Issue History 
Date Modified    Username       Field                    Change               
====================================================================== 
2009-02-12 19:46 putnopvut      Note Added: 0100079                          
======================================================================




More information about the asterisk-bugs mailing list